Michael J. Vogel

Biography

Michael J. Vogel's fiction has appeared in the Greensboro Review and the O. Henry Festival Stories.
South Florida editor at Florida Trend magazine, he has earned more than two dozen awards for his reporting and writing, including four Green Eyeshade Awards for outstanding journalism. He has worked as a staff writer at the Pittsburgh Press, the Greensboro News & Record, The Augusta Chronicle and the Daily Business Review in South Florida. He has a master's degree in creative writing from the University of North Carolina at Greensboro and a journalism degree from West Virginia University. He lives in southeast Florida with his lovely wife and four amazing children.
